Type layout

To take to the crit, we decided to go with the 'Get in on the Act' line and I carried on playing around with where it might sit on the page with the image that Charlotte designed. I tested it in red, black and blue and went with the Helvetica Bold typeface for now, just to show as a test piece. The experiments are below:



I was continuously thinking about the context in which these designs would be found and we had already decided that we wanted it to be seen in a music magazine, or a free tube magazine/newspaper, so i thought about designing it as an advertising poster with an interactive element to it. The design below would be the front, acting as a statement page. This design will be what is used then across all media. We aim for it to be seen on the side of buses, in the tube stations etc.




















This extra design below I came up with to act as the informative side to the magazine advert. The idea being that it would have a perforated line to be able to tear it out and take with you to use as directions to the exhibition.

Another plus to actually visiting the exhibition was that we knew how it was laid out inside, so I used that map from how we'd remembered it as the design on this side.



















I played around with it for some time, so I hope it gets its use in the final resolutions as I am quite pleased with it. Here are some of its colour development below:
